1862-63-1908 A modern Iranian anti-dictatorial and nationalist preacher. Born in Hamadan, he moved to Tehran after his father's death. He studied and cultivated himself in Isfahan while also becoming a preacher, advocating the use of domestically produced goods and the development of national industries. He later became a preacher at the Shah's Mosque in Tehran, where he delivered fierce criticisms of tyranny and had a major influence on the early constitutional movement (Iranian Constitutional Revolution). He escaped Tehran after the Qajar Shah's coup (June 1908), but was captured and killed. His book, "Masamu," co-written with several of his comrades, is renowned as a book of criticism of tyranny that sharply criticizes the corruption of the Qajar ruling system.
